Police Blotter: Craigslist Scammer Drives off with Lexus; Hit-and-run Driver Backs into Jaguar

The following information was supplied by the Foster City Police Department. Where arrests or charges are mentioned, it does not indicate a conviction.

Monday, Oct. 24

4:17 p.m., Catamaran Street: A locked bicycle was stolen from a covered parking area sometime between 5 p.m. on Sunday and noon on Monday. The gold Hodaka 18-speed men’s bike is valued at about $100.

Tuesday, Oct. 25

8:36 a.m., Shell Boulevard: Burglars smashed in a rear window and stole two LCD screens, causing an estimated $2,000 in damage in property loss. The incident occurred sometime between 10:30 p.m. on Monday and 8:30 on Tuesday morning.

1:09 p.m., CVS Pharmacy on East Hillsdale Boulevard: The driver of a tan Toyota Camry backed into the passenger side of a late model Jaguar. Witnesses told police the hit-and-run driver was an Asian female with a “Dublin Toyota” license plate frame on her car.

Wednesday, Oct. 26

1:21 p.m., McDonalds on Triton Drive: A woman claiming to be interested in buying a car advertised on Craigslist drove off and with the victim’s brown 1992 Lexus LS400.

 

Thursday, Oct. 27

7:05 a.m., Edgewater Boulevard and Boothbay Avenue: Witnesses told police that a woman who appeared to be homeless exposed herself, but the woman denied doing so when confronted by police.
